A man dies in a fire determined to be arson
In the early morning hours of November 11, 1976, a devastating fire engulfed a home in the quiet community of South Bridgton, Maine. When the flames were finally extinguished, the residence was completely destroyed. Near the front entrance of the charred remains, authorities discovered the body of the home's elderly owner, 91-year-old Raoul Schwartz, a male resident of the town.
